FERRAMENTAS LINUX: Critical GVfs Vulnerabilities (USN-8114-1): Remote Code Execution Risks in Ubuntu 25.10, 24.04 LTS, and 22.04 LTS

segunda-feira, 23 de março de 2026

Critical GVfs Vulnerabilities (USN-8114-1): Remote Code Execution Risks in Ubuntu 25.10, 24.04 LTS, and 22.04 LTS

                               


Learn about the critical Ubuntu Security Notice USN-8114-1 addressing a high-severity gvfs vulnerability (CVE-2025-1390). This comprehensive guide covers privilege escalation risks, patch management, and compliance best practices for Linux system administrators to ensure enterprise-grade security.

Privilege Escalation Threat in Your Linux Environment

Imagine a scenario where a standard, unprivileged user on your network can execute code with root-level access. 

This isn't a hypothetical breach scenario; it's the reality of the vulnerability identified as CVE-2025-1390, recently patched in Ubuntu's gvfs package. 

For system administrators and security professionals managing Ubuntu infrastructure, this isn't just another routine update—it's a critical patch that closes a significant security loophole in the GNOME Virtual File System.

Why does this matter to you? Because gvfs is a foundational component in Ubuntu and other GNOME-based desktop environments, managing how users interact with files across different protocols like SMB, FTP, and SFTP. 

A flaw here can have cascading effects on your system's integrity. This analysis of Ubuntu Security Notice USN-8114-1 provides the technical deep-dive you need to understand the threat, assess your exposure, and implement the fix effectively.

1. The Core Issue: Deconstructing CVE-2025-1390 in gvfs

1.1 What is gvfs and Why Its Security Matters

The GVfs (GNOME Virtual File System) is an abstraction layer that provides a seamless interface for users and applications to access remote and virtual filesystems. 

It's the engine behind features like "Connect to Server" in Nautilus (Files) and is deeply integrated into the GNOME desktop environment. Its pervasiveness means a vulnerability within it can be a prime target for attackers seeking initial access or privilege escalation.

1.2 Understanding the Vulnerability (CVE-2025-1390)

The patched vulnerability, tracked as CVE-2025-1390, is classified as a privilege escalation flaw. While the official notice cites it as a security issue, the core technical problem lies in how gvfs handles certain operations, potentially allowing an attacker to bypass normal access controls.

Vulnerability Type: Privilege Escalation / Improper Access Control.

Impact: A local attacker could exploit this flaw to gain elevated privileges, potentially leading to full system compromise.

Attack Vector: Local access. This means an attacker would first need a low-privileged user account on the target system, but the flaw allows them to "break out" and perform unauthorized actions with higher privileges.

"This vulnerability could allow a local attacker to execute arbitrary code with administrative privileges," notes a security analysis from the Ubuntu Security Committee, highlighting the critical nature of this patch. 

For enterprise environments where user desktops and servers are locked down, a local privilege escalation vulnerability is a high-severity event, often a priority for incident response teams.

2. Technical Analysis & Risk Assessment for System Administrators

For a Linux systems engineer, understanding the risk is the first step to effective mitigation. Let's break down the practical implications of this CVE.

2.1 Who is Affected?

This vulnerability affects all supported versions of Ubuntu that include the vulnerable gvfs package. Based on USN-8114-1, the primary affected versions are:

Ubuntu 24.04 LTS (Noble Numbat)

Ubuntu 22.04 LTS (Jammy Jellyfish)

Ubuntu 20.04 LTS (Focal Fossa)

Ubuntu 18.04 LTS (Bionic Beaver) (for those on ESM)

2.2 Risk Scoring (CVSS)

While the official CVSS score (Common Vulnerability Scoring System) for CVE-2025-1390 was not released in the initial notice, similar vulnerabilities in system-level services often carry a High severity rating (7.0 - 8.9). 

This classification is driven by the "Privilege Escalation" impact, which directly contradicts the principle of least privilege—a cornerstone of secure system architecture.

Key Risk Factors:

Confidentiality: High – An attacker can read sensitive files, including configuration and private keys.

Integrity: High – The attacker can modify system files, install backdoors, or alter user data.

Availability: High – System instability or denial-of-service could result from arbitrary code execution.

2.3 A Practical Example: The Local Attack Chain

Consider a typical enterprise environment: a helpdesk technician or a developer has a standard user account on a company workstation. 

If an attacker gains access to that account via phishing or by exploiting a separate, less critical vulnerability, they are now a local user. Before this patch, they could leverage CVE-2025-1390 in gvfs to execute a privilege escalation attack. This could allow them to:
  1. Install malware with root persistence.
  2. Extract password hashes from /etc/shadow.
  3. Pivot laterally across the network using the compromised system as a foothold.
This is why timely patching isn't just about vulnerability management—it's about breaking the attack chain before it can begin.

3. Remediation Strategy: How to Apply the Security Patch

Mitigation is straightforward and critical: update the gvfs package. The following commands are standard for Ubuntu and Debian-based systems.

3.1 Step-by-Step Patch Management

As a best practice, always update your package lists before installing updates. This ensures you have the latest repository metadata.

1. Update the Package Index:
  1. bash
    sudo apt update
2. Upgrade the gvfs Package:
bash
sudo apt upgrade gvfs
Note: Using upgrade without specifying a package will update all packages. In a production environment, it's advisable to test updates in a staging environment first.

3. Verify the Installation:

After the update, verify that the patched version is installed.
bash
apt show gvfs
Ensure the version matches or is newer than the one specified in USN-8114-1.

3.2 For Large Deployments: Automation and Orchestration

For enterprises managing hundreds or thousands of Ubuntu systems, manual patching is not feasible. Implement a robust patch management strategy using tools like:

Landscape: Canonical’s own systems management tool for Ubuntu.

Ansible: Use an Ansible playbook to target gvfs updates across your inventory.

Unattended Upgrades: Configure unattended-upgrades to automatically apply security patches, a key control for maintaining compliance with frameworks like SOC2 or ISO 27001.

4. FAQ: Your Questions on USN-8114-1 Answered

This section addresses common queries to provide clarity for security and IT operations teams.

Q1: Is a reboot required after applying this patch?

A: Generally, no. A reboot is not required for the gvfs update to take effect. However, you may need to restart the GNOME session or any applications using gvfs for the changes to be fully loaded. For servers without a graphical interface, the impact is minimal.

Q2: How can I check if my system is still vulnerable?

A: Run the following command to check the installed version of gvfs:
bash
dpkg -l | grep gvfs

Compare the output to the version information in the official Ubuntu Security Notice (USN-8114-1). A version older than the one listed indicates your system is vulnerable.

Q3: Does this vulnerability affect Ubuntu Server?

A: Yes, if the server has the gvfs packages installed. While Ubuntu Server typically runs without a GUI, gvfs libraries can be installed as dependencies for certain applications or user tools. It is best practice to audit and remove unnecessary packages to reduce the attack surface.

Q4: What are the compliance implications of not patching?

A: Failure to apply critical security patches like this one can lead to non-compliance with major security frameworks. For example:

PCI-DSS: Requirement 6.1 mandates the timely installation of critical security patches.

CIS Benchmarks: This patch would map to recommendation 1.2.4 (Ensure security updates are installed).

NIST 800-53: Relates to control SI-2 (Flaw Remediation).

5. Conclusion: Proactive Security as a Business Enabler

The disclosure of Ubuntu Security Notice USN-8114-1 serves as a reminder that even foundational components like gvfs can introduce significant risk. The CVE-2025-1390 vulnerability underscores a universal truth in cybersecurity: attack surfaces are often found in the software we take for granted. 

By understanding the technical nature of the flaw—a local privilege escalation—and implementing a structured remediation plan, you transform a potential crisis into a controlled, manageable process.

Proactive patch management is not just a technical necessity; it is a business enabler that ensures operational continuity, protects sensitive data, and maintains customer trust. 

For system administrators, this is an opportunity to demonstrate expertise, reinforce security posture, and align IT operations with the highest standards of due diligence.

Action:

Don't leave your systems exposed. Audit your Ubuntu assets today, apply the gvfs security patch, and verify your compliance status.

 For ongoing protection, integrate automated patch management into your security workflow. Review your organization's incident response plan to ensure it includes a clear process for handling similar security notices in the future.


Nenhum comentário:

Postar um comentário